Output d285ca16b0fb7b21189ba3e0f14ba029f61e6005741ee59bc0b166999665be8e:0

value
115328883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 887571a1d2a2503f27c81bc87fb7a10e495f1dd7 OP_EQUAL
address
3E8YWmySc6tAidyKYoKb2pspEuPYPQF6SX
transaction
d285ca16b0fb7b21189ba3e0f14ba029f61e6005741ee59bc0b166999665be8e
spent
true